Using a Virtual Private Network to Bypass Censorship Safely

In many parts of the world, internet censorship restricts access to certain websites and online content. A Virtual Private Network (VPN) can help users bypass these restrictions safely and privately.

What Is a VPN?

A VPN is a service that creates a secure, encrypted connection between your device and the internet. It masks your IP address and encrypts your data, making it difficult for third parties to monitor your online activities.

How VPNs Help Bypass Censorship

When you connect to a VPN, your internet traffic is routed through a server in a different location. If the server is in a country without censorship restrictions, you can access blocked websites as if you were there. This process helps users access information freely and securely.

Choosing a Reliable VPN

  • Look for a VPN with strong encryption standards.
  • Choose a provider with a no-logs policy to protect your privacy.
  • Ensure the VPN has servers in multiple countries.
  • Check for user-friendly apps and good customer support.

Safety Tips When Using a VPN

While VPNs enhance privacy, users should also follow best practices to stay safe online:

  • Keep your VPN software updated.
  • Avoid free VPN services that may compromise your data.
  • Use strong, unique passwords for your VPN account.
  • Be aware of local laws regarding VPN usage.
